17 Evening and morning and at noon,I will make my complaint and murmur,and He will hear my voice.
18 He has ransomed my life in peacefrom the battle against me,for there were many against me.
19 God will hear and afflict them,even He who sits enthroned from of old. SelahBecause they do not change,therefore they do not fear God.
20 My friend has set his hands against those at peace with him;he has violated his covenant.
21 The words of his mouth were smoother than butter,but battle was in his heart;his words were softer than oil,yet they were drawn swords.
22 Cast your burden on the Lord,and He will sustain you;He will never allowthe righteous to be moved.
23 But You, O God, will cast the wicked downinto the pit of destruction;men of blood and deceitful menwill not live out half their days. But I will trust in You.
